Abstract
An outdoor lamp comprises a lighting assembly and a radiator. The heat sink has a base and a plurality of heat dissipation fins disposed on the base. The base is configured on the lighting assembly. Each heat dissipation fin has a wavy edge. The wavy edge can make the animal standing on the radiator feel uncomfortable and separate, so as to avoid the excrement of the animal from reducing the heat radiation efficiency.

The specific embodiment
Improve the radiating effect of light fixture, one of selectable scheme installs radiator additional exactly on light fixture, and radiator is to be exposed in the external environment for good.Yet, when light fixture is when being applied to outdoor environment, street lamp for example, the light fixture top regular meeting animals such as birds of for example having stood.The birds custom stays excreta on light fixture, these excretas are if attached to being exposed on the extraneous radiator, will reduce the radiating effect of light fixture widely.In case when outdoor lamp lost efficacy because of radiating effect is not good, original field of illumination will lose light and may produce danger.
Fig. 1 is the schematic diagram of the outdoor lamp of the utility model one embodiment.Please refer to Fig. 1, the outdoor lamp 100 of present embodiment comprises a light fixture 110 and a radiator 120.In addition, outdoor lamp 100 can more comprise a housing 130, and light fixture 110 all is disposed in the housing 130 with radiator 120, so only see the subregion of light fixture 110 and radiator 120 among Fig. 1.In addition, housing 130 can have a light openings 132 that exposes light fixture 110, also can have a radiating opening 134 that exposes radiator 120.In addition, outdoor lamp 100 also can comprise a lamp stand 140 that connects housing 130.At this, outdoor lamp 100 is to be example with the street lamp, and light fixture 110 is an example to have a plurality of light emitting diodes (not illustrating), but is not limited to this.
Fig. 2 is the radiator of outdoor lamp of Fig. 1 and the schematic diagram of light fixture.Please refer to Fig. 2, radiator 120 has a base 122 and a plurality of radiating fins 124 that are arranged on the base 122.Radiating fin 124 for example is a storehouse mutually again after being shaped with punch ram individually, and with the bottom and base 122 riveteds of radiating fin 124.Base 122 is disposed on the light fixture 110.Each radiating fin 124 has a wavy edge 126.Because outdoor lamp 100 is to use in open space, so regular meeting for example has animal such as birds stand on the outdoor lamp 100.In the outdoor lamp 100 of present embodiment, radiating fin 124 is exposed in the outdoor environment, if birds stand on radiating fin 124 and stay excreta, will reduce the radiating effect of outdoor lamp 100 widely.But the radiating fin 124 of present embodiment has wavy edge 126, when birds stand on the wavy edge 126, will have sense of discomfort and initiatively leaves.Therefore, the radiating fin 124 of present embodiment can avoid the excreta of animal to reduce the radiating effect of outdoor lamp 100, keeping preferable luminous efficiency, and prolongs the service life of outdoor lamp 100.
In addition, the base 122 of present embodiment is a single component, but base 122 also can adopt other suitable design.For example, base 122 can be divided into two parts, and one of them part is disposed on the light fixture 110, and another part is then carried radiating fin 124, and two parts link to each other by heat pipe.In addition, the thickness at the wavy edge 126 of present embodiment is to be gradually-reducing shape as blade, that is the thickness of the outer most edge at wavy edge 126 is less than the thickness of the other parts of radiating fin 124, stand on the sense of discomfort of the animal on the wavy edge 126 with increase, but be prerequisite can not injure animal.
Fig. 3 is the schematic diagram of radiating fin of the outdoor lamp of Fig. 1.Please refer to Fig. 3, wavy edge 126 has a plurality of lug bosses 128, and the spacing P10 of adjacent two lug bosses 128 can be 3-7 centimetre, for example is 5 centimetres.In addition, the height H 10 of lug boss 128 can be 1-10 centimetre, for example is 2.5 centimetres.Moreover the minimum profile curvature radius of lug boss 128 can be 1-5 centimetre, for example is 1.25 centimetres.The relative dimensions of above lug boss 128 is a purpose can increase the sense of discomfort that stands on the animal on the wavy edge 126 all, but is prerequisite can not injure animal.In addition, radiating fin 124 has more at least one air vent V10, promotes radiating effect so that allow air circulate between each radiating fin 124.
In sum, the radiating fin of outdoor lamp of the present utility model has wavy edge.Therefore, can allow stand on animal on the radiator and do not feel well and leave, reduce radiating efficiency with the excreta of avoiding animal, and then prolong the service life of outdoor lamp.
